Legal

 

 

1. Booking:

Registration for a course and related services occurs once a student has received written confirmation from Study Cape Town (called SCT).

 

2. Deposit and Payment:

* A non-refundable 25% deposit (maximum amount: 500 Euro) is required to secure a booking. This amount forms part of the payment for the booked services and shall be offset to the total amount charged to the student. The deposit shall be deemed as effectively paid only once they have been paid into the account specified by SCT in the confirmation of registration.

 

* If the full amount is not paid by one (1) day after starting the course, the SCT reserves the right to treat the booking as cancelled and the deposit shall be forfeited.

 

*All transactions will be processed in South African Rands (ZAR) at the currency exchange rate of the booking date. Charges incurred in the transfer of money is for the student's account.

 

3. Withdrawal:

Once courses have commenced no refund will be considered should a student cancel or fail to attend lessons. Nor will a refund be considered should a student be asked to withdraw from said course(s) due to poor attendance or unsatisfactory performance and / or unbecoming behaviour.

 

4. Alterations:

* SCT reserves the right to change any tour or excursions at its sole and absolute discretion, without prior notification in instances where this is unavoidable. However, in this instance SCT agrees to provide to the student an adequate tour.  This shall be SCT's sole responsibility to the student and no claim for any damages, howsoever arising, shall accrue against SCT.

 

* If you book the General English course (group lessons) which has 20 hours per week and should you be the only one, 10 one-to-one lessons (private lessons) instead of 20 lessons allotted to group lessons will be conducted with you. In the case that you book the Intensive English course (group lesson), the same applies as the General English course if you are the only student except that the additional 10 hours will conducted to you as the 5 one-to-one lessons (private lessons). The same also applies if you are the only one who booked for any of our packages. The 10 hour group lessons ( 4 week package) and the 20 hour group lessons( 8 and 12 week package) will be carried out 5 one-to-one lessons(private lessons) and  10 one-to-one lessons (private lessons) respectively.

 

 

5. Insurance:

SCT does not insure students against illness, accident, theft, or against the loss of personal effects or whatsoever at any time. Neither SCT nor its representatives will accept responsibility for any accident that may occur to any student for the duration of a course of study, either during excursions or any other activities, whether on or off the premises of the institution. SCT therefore recommends that students take out full personal insurance cover, including medical and any other foreseeable expenses. This insurance should include loss of fees paid in advance, in total or in part, for a course or for any activity that cannot be attended.

 

 

6. Passport and VISA requirements:

Many countries have passport and VISA requirements. Please inform yourself about such regulations and take the necessary measures. We shall be happy to provide information.

 

 

7. Public Holidays:

SCT notes that the schools at the course locations are closed on public holidays. No claims against SCT shall accrue in his or her favour as a result. Only private lessons that have been missed due to public holidays will be made up to a student at a date that is convenient to both lecturer and student.
